CVE-2020-18781
Heap buffer overflow vulnerability in FilePOSIX::read in File.cpp in audiofile...
Vulnerability Description
Heap buffer overflow vulnerability in FilePOSIX::read in File.cpp in audiofile 0.3.6 may cause denial-of-service via a crafted wav file, this bug can be triggered by the executable sfconvert.
